With "Race Day" held on August 25, 2012, The 2012 Race the Base Challenge is a unique & exciting show. It is a test of man and machine brought
together for your enjoyment by CFB 4 Wing Cold Lake,  and ZR Auto of Calgary Alberta. This unlikely partnership evolved from a desire to raise
funds for military family based charities in the Cold Lake Region. In 2010 we held an innaugural/beta event that was successful in raising close to
100K for charity. We took everything we learned and have recreated the event to be a spectacular and mind blowing overload of incredible
performance tests for the fastest street legal vehicles in the western hemisphere. Note: Bring your lawn chairs as there are no stands at the event!
